WebApplicationContext wac = WebApplicationContextUtils.getWebApplicationContext(getServletContext());//获取spring的context
ClientConfigClass clientConfigClass = (ClientConfigClass) wac.getBean("ClientConfigClassBean");
clientConfigClass.getLogFilePath();
<bean class="com.monitor.proxy.config.ClientConfigClass" id="ClientConfigClassBean">
<property name="defaultServerIP">
<value>172.20.32.237</value>
</property>
<property name="logFilePath">
<value>./log</value>
</property>
<property name="sendFailRetryNum">
<value>10</value>
</property>
</bean>
分享到:
相关推荐
Flex Servlet与Spring的整合是构建富互联网应用程序(RIA)时常用的一种技术组合。Flex作为客户端的展示层,提供丰富的用户界面交互,而Spring作为服务端的业务层框架,负责处理业务逻辑和数据管理。这种整合使得...
3. **Web**:包含Web和Web-Servlet模块,提供MVC框架和Servlet容器集成。 4. **AOP**:提供切面编程支持,包括AOP和Aspects模块。 5. **Instrumentation**:用于类加载器和应用服务器的工具支持。 6. **Test**:...
Java Web开发是一个涵盖广泛的技术领域,涉及到诸如JSP(JavaServer Pages)、Servlet、Struts、Spring、Hibernate和Ajax等多个组件。这些技术共同构建了企业级Web应用的基础框架,使得开发者能够构建可扩展、高效且...
总结起来,J2EE平台集合了多种技术,如Servlet、JavaBean、JSP、JDBC、Hibernate、Struts和Spring,这些技术共同构建了一个强大且灵活的开发环境,能够满足复杂的企业级应用需求。通过学习和掌握这些技术,开发者...
【servletmvc-api:模仿spring mvc开发的一个简易的mvn控制器】 在Java Web开发领域,Spring MVC作为一款强大的MVC框架,被广泛应用于构建基于Servlet的Web应用程序。然而,对于初学者或需要轻量级解决方案的开发者...
4. **spring-web-3.2.0.RELEASE.jar**:这是Spring Web模块,包含了处理HTTP请求、响应以及与Servlet容器交互的相关功能,如Servlet监听器、过滤器等。它为Spring MVC提供了基础支持。 5. **hibernate-core-4.1.9....
对于如何在Struts中使用Spring注入的Bean,可以通过覆盖`Action`类的`setServlet`方法,利用`WebApplicationContextUtils`从Servlet上下文中获取Spring的应用上下文,然后从中获取并注入所需的Bean。例如: ```java...
这通常通过`<servlet>`标签来完成,其中`servlet-class`是`org.springframework.web.context.ContextLoaderServlet`,并设置`load-on-startup`参数为1,确保在应用启动时加载Spring上下文。 ```xml <servlet> ...
3. **spring-web-4.0.5.RELEASE.jar**:这个模块为Web应用提供了支持,包括Servlet监听器、模型-视图-控制器(MVC)架构以及与Web相关的工具类。它是构建Web应用程序的基础。 4. **spring-beans-4.0.5.RELEASE.jar*...
`org.springframework.web.servlet-3.0.0.RELEASE.jar`是Web MVC模块,提供了模型-视图-控制器架构,用于构建Web应用程序。它支持多种视图技术,如JSP、FreeMarker等,并提供请求映射、视图解析、模型绑定等功能,...
配置完成之后,即可通过 WebApplicationContextUtils.getWebApplicationContext 方法在 Web 应用中获取 ApplicationContext 引用。例如: ```java ApplicationContext ctx = WebApplicationContextUtils.get...
9. **spring-context-4.2.4.RELEASE.jar** 和 **spring-core-4.2.4.RELEASE.jar**:这两个jar文件是实际的编译后的二进制库,包含了Spring框架的相关实现,可以被应用程序直接引用。 这些jar包的集合覆盖了Spring的...
这个"spring常用架包"集合了Spring框架中常用的核心组件,方便开发者在项目中快速引用。以下是对这些核心组件及其功能的详细介绍: 1. **Spring Core**:这是Spring框架的基础,提供依赖注入(Dependency Injection...
这里的`dataSource`属性引用了Spring中定义的数据源,`mapperLocations`指定了Mapper XML文件的位置。 MyBatis的Mapper配置文件则包含了SQL查询语句,如: ```xml SELECT * FROM users ``` 最后,我们要...
Spring Web MVC是Spring框架的一个核心模块,主要用于构建基于Servlet容器的Web应用程序。它提供了一个灵活、强大的机制来处理HTTP请求,并将其映射到适当的控制器上执行业务逻辑。Spring Web MVC的设计理念之一就是...
关于Spring Boot的起源,通常提到的一个功能请求,即Spring Framework的一个特性(链接为***),经常被引用为Spring Boot的催化剂,并且确实是在启动Spring Boot工作所需的动力中起到了重要的作用。尽管如此,这个...
<bean id="velocityConfig" class="org.springframework.web.servlet.view.velocity.VelocityConfigurer"> <bean id="viewResolver" class="org.springframework.web.servlet.view.velocity....
例如,创建名为"userDAO"的Bean,其`class`属性指定为DAO实现类,以及一个名为"userService"的Bean,它依赖于"userDAO",通过`<property>`标签注入DAO引用。 部署工程并启动服务时,如果遇到错误,可能是因为缺少...
Spring 4.0框架是Java开发中的一个关键组件,它为构建可扩展、模块化且易于维护的应用...然而,如果你希望保持环境的纯净,仅使用这些jar包也是可行的,只要确保你的应用代码能够正确地引用并配置Spring的各个组件。
**Spring Web**模块提供了对Web开发的支持,包括对Servlet API、过滤器、监听器等的支持。 #### 七、Spring Web MVC框架 **Spring Web MVC**是Spring框架中的一个模块,专门用于Web应用程序的模型-视图-控制器...